В первом выпуске я расскажу про очень популярную в свое время текстовую операционную систему: MS-DOS.
В первую очередь скажу, что MS-DOS является сокращением от Microsoft Disk Operating System (Дисковая Операционная Система), а так же то, что она очень долгое время поддерживалась компанией и долгое время использовалась на IBM-PC совместимых компьютерах.
Итак, на дворе 1981 год. Свежесозданная компания IBM-PC искала подходящюю операционку для своих новых компьютеров, и для этого отправила запрос в Microsoft, с которой она сотрудничала с 1980. Microsoft, в свою очередь, не стали творить что-то свое, а купили права на 86-DOS у компании Seattle Computer Products за 75 тысяч долларов, и стали модифицировать ее код под стандарты IBM.
А IBM хотела следующего:
- Легкость в использовании
- Совместимость с процессором Intel 8086, который был использован в их первом ПК
- Долгая поддержка системы
И вот, спустя 6 недель, разработка MS-DOS 1.00 была закончена. Также эта система была лицензирована IBM и называлась PC-DOS. Тогда разработка была параллельной, однако при создании версий 6.0(Microsoft) и 6.1(IBM) обе версии стали разрабатываться отдельно.
Аитектуры x86 (В то время как в PC-DOS была использована архитектура IBM-PC), что позволяло использовать эту ОСь на компьютерах других производителей, не только IBM. Тем не менее, из-за краха архитектуры IBM, появилось множество клонов на другие ПК и архитектуры (я даже слышал, что есть порт на ZX Spectrum).
Последней «серьезной» версией MS-DOS была 6.22, но также он использовался в качестве загрузчика в Windows 95(7.0 или 7.1), Windows 98(7.1) и Windows 2000/ME(8.0)
Первоначально MS-DOS умела работать только с дискетами, без жесткого диска, и сохраняла данные на нее же (Как в LiveCD или LiveUSB, но данные на диск или флешку можно было сохранять только в Puppy Linux, но об этом позже), но постепенно появлялась поддержка CD-ROM и жесткого диска, также подарив нам замечательную файловую систему FAT12.
Как я уже сказал, последней версией была MS-DOS 8.0, выпущенная в 1999 году, после чего разработка прекратилась. Некоторые энтузиасты продолжают развитие системы в проекте FreeDOS.